WebIndra Lal Roy (Bengali: ইন্দ্রলাল রায়), DFC (2 December 1898 – 22 July 1918) was the sole Indian World War I flying ace. While serving in the Royal Flying Corps and its successor, the Royal Air Force, he claimed ten aerial victories; five aircraft destroyed (one shared), and five 'down out of control' (one shared) in just over 170 hours flying time, … WebAce of Aces is a two-player combat picture book game designed by Alfred Leonardi and first published in 1980 by Nova Game Designs . WebTools Douglas Campbell (June 7, 1896 – October 16, 1990) [1] was an American aviator and World War I flying ace. He was the first American aviator flying in an American-trained air unit to achieve the status of ace. Early life [ edit] Douglas Campbell portrait in 1920 Campbell was born in San Francisco, California. WebThe following is the list of World War I aces from Australia. During the war Australian pilots served in a range of units in the Australian Flying Corps (AFC) and in the British Royal Naval Air Service (RNAS), Royal Flying Corps (RFC) and later the Royal Air Force (RAF).
